В данной статье описывается процесс централизованного сбора результатов лабораторных исследований на COVID-19, и их дальнейшего анализа с применением технологии веб-сервисов, так как распространение COVID-19 отразилась на экономической и социальной жизни во всех странах мира, в том числе и Республику Казахстан, которое привело к ускорению внедрения цифровых технологий в самых разных сферах. Цифровизация способствует переходу в онлайн-среду здравоохранение, трудовой деятельности, образования, и получать больше данных о распространении вируса и обмениваться информацией о результатах лабораторных исследований. Представленное решение является аналитическим модулем, и базируется на платформе ЛИС SmartLAB [1], который производит комплексную автоматизацию лаборатории, в частности ПЦР (полимеразная цепная реакция) [2] лаборатории, соблюдая все рабочие процессы для получения достоверных результатов путем непосредственного взаимодействия с лабораторным оборудованием по международным стандартам HL7 (англ. Health Level 7 — «Седьмой уровень») [3], ASTM (англ. American Society for Testing and Materials – «Американское общество по испытанию материалов») [4] и автоматическому выявлению отклонении от нормативных данных. При реализации решения использовалась собственная платформа ЛИС SmartLAB, в качестве языка разработки API (англ. application programming interface - программный интерфейс приложения) применялся язык PHP 7.3, в качестве СУБД использовался MariaDB 10.3. В настоящий период времени аналитический модуль апробирован в 4-х ПЦР лабораториях для передачи результатов лабораторных исследований на портал РГП на ПХВ «Национальный центр экспертизы» Комитета контроля качества и безопасности товаров и услуг Министерства здравоохранения Республики Казахстан.

The article describes development of an information system for storing the results of scientific work of the Taraz Regional University named after M. H. Dulaty. Today, such works are organized in a non-automated way. In addition, this leads to a number of anomalies, namely: errors in data entry, their duplication, complexity of preparing reports, difficulties in finding the necessary information because of the lack of the information system. In order to solve such problems and to improve data quality it is necessary to create research analytical information system that allow to reduce manual workload and use simple and convenient access system to stored information using various queries. The aspects of creating a research information system described in the article can be implemented in any higher educational institution of the Republic of Kazakhstan. In order to create an information system, a functional model was created using the Fusion Process Modeler 4.0 CASE-system. After the decomposition of the diagram, five functions were identified: "Accounting the research staff", "Research", "Accounting the publications", "Dissertation defense", "Reporting". Modern tools are used in the development of a system for analyzing and monitoring the research activities of TarRU: PHP scripting language, which is widely used for web applications, JavaScript, which is well known as a scripting language for interactivity on web pages in browsers, Microsoft SQL Server relational database management system.

NEURAL NETWORK MODELING AND OPTIMISING OF THE AGGLOMERATION PROCESS OF SULPHIDE POLYMETALLIC ORES

June 2021

·

16 Reads

During the operation of the lead-zinc production while processing of polymetallic ores, problems arose related to the quality of products and the efficient use of equipment – agglomeration furnace and crushing apparatus. Previously, such issues were resolved due to the experiences and based on mathematical modeling of processes. The mathematical model for optimizing unnecessary such operating mode is a difficult program. Performing calculations is required a fairly large investment of time and resources. Therefore, the program of the mathematical model for optimizing the operating mode of the agglomeration furnace and the crushing device for sinter firing was replaced with a neural network by implementing the process of training the network based on the results of calculations on a mathematical model. The results obtained showed that neural network models were more accurate than mathematical models, which made it possible to solve production optimization problems of great complexity. The use of neural networks for modeling technological processes has made it possible to increase the efficiency of product quality control systems and automatic control systems for the roasting of sulfide polymetallic ores.

ЕND-TO-END SPEECH RECOGNITION SYSTEMS FOR AGGLUTINATIVE LANGUAGES
  • New
  • Article
  • Full-text available

March 2023

·

17 Reads

With the improvement of intelligent systems, speech recognition technologies are being widely integrated into various aspects of human life. Speech recognition is applied to smart assistants, smart home infrastructure, the call center applications of banks, information system components for impaired people, etc. But these facilities of information systems are available only for common languages, like English, Chinese, or Russian. For low-resource language, these opportunities for information technologies are still not implemented. Most modern speech recognition approaches are still not tested on agglutinative languages, especially for the languages of Turkic group like Kazakh, Tatar, and Turkish Languages. The HMM-GMM (Hidden Markov Models - Gaussian Mixture Models) model has been the most popular in the field of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) for a long time. Currently, neural networks are widely used in different fields of NLP, especially in automatic speech recognition. In an enormous number of works application of neural networks within different stages of automatic speech recognition makes the quality level of this systems much better. Integral speech recognition systems based on neural networks are investigated in the article. The paper proves that the Connectionist Temporal Classification (CTC) model works precisely for agglutinative languages. The author conducted an experiment with the LSHTM neural network using an encoder-decoder model, which is based on the attention-based models. The result of the experiment showed a Character Error Rate (CER) equal to 8.01% and a Word Error Rate (WER) equal to 17.91%. This result proves the possibility of getting a good ASR model without the use of the Language Model (LM).

Defender--Attacker Models for Resource Allocation in Information Security

December 2021

·

67 Reads

Today, information security in defender-attacker game models is getting more attention from the research community. A game-theoretic approach applied in resource allocation study requires security in information for successive defensive strategy against attackers. For the defensive side players, allocating resources effectively and appropriately is essential to maintain the winning position against the attacking side. It can be possible by making the best response to the attack, i.e., by defining the most effective secure defensive strategy. This present work develops one defender – two attackers game model to determine the defensive strategy based on the Nash equilibrium and Stackelberg leadership equilibrium solutions of one defender-one attacker game model. Both game models are designed and studied in two scenarios: simultaneous and sequential modes. Game modes are defined according to the information that is available for attackers. In the first one, the defender is not aware of the attack and makes a simultaneous decision of how many resources should be allocated. Meanwhile, in the second mode, the defender knows about the entrance of attackers into a market and is assumed to commit a better strategy. The budget constraints are studied for both modes, all calculations and proof are presented in the work. According to obtained game mathematical models, it can be highlighted that network value of customers is important through the introduction of new variables in modeling and performing game theory equilibria. This paper underlines the importance of information availability, budget limitations, and network value of customers in resource allocation through mathematical models and proofs; and focuses on modeling and studying defender-attacker games to define defensive strategy.

TIME SERIES FORECASTING BY THE ARIMA METHOD

September 2022

·

503 Reads

The variety of communication services and the growing number of different sensors with the appearance of IoT (Internet of Things) technology generate significantly different types of network traffic. This implies that the structure of network traffic will be heterogeneous, which requires deep analysis to find the internal features underlying the data. A common model for analyzing the processes of a multiservice network is a model based on time series. Numerous empirical data studies indicate that the packet intensity time series do not belong to the general aggregates of a normal distribution. The problem of predicting network traffic is still relevant due to managing information that flows into a heterogeneous network. In this work, the authors studied the time series for stationarity in order to select an appropriate forecasting model. A visual assessment of the series assumed non-stationarity. The Augmented Dickey-Fuller Test is applied, and the measured network traffic is predicted using the ARIMA (Auto-Regressive Integrated Moving Average) statistical method. Results were obtained using the Econometric Modeler Matlab (R2021b) application. The results of the autocorrelation function (ACF) and partial ACF are analyzed, with the help of which the ARIMA model is optimized. As a result of the study, a software algorithm for the ARIMA (0,2,1) model was developed.

AN EFFICIENT APPROACH FOR THE IMPLEMENTATION OF THE GOBANG GAME USING ARTIFICIAL INTELLIGENCE METHODS

March 2023

·

15 Reads

Gobang is one of the most ancient abstract strategy games for two players. The game is traditionally played on a board with black and white stones, where players take turns placing a colored stone on an empty intersection. The winner is the first player to form an unbroken chain of five stones, either horizontally, vertically, or diagonally. Although the rules of Gobang seem pretty straightforward, the game tree complexity is enormous since the board state is more intuitive than in other games. In this paper, we will implement an algorithm that will solve the Gobang game using artificial intelligence (AI) methods. The program will begin learning from scratch, then use self-play to produce training data, and eventually steadily build up its strength. The present work first focuses on the implementation of the supervised learning algorithm in the identification procedure in order to identify the position of the current fallen piece. This will be achieved by utilizing image processing and a convolutional neural network. Then a Gobang game procedure will be implemented using a game search algorithm, in which the state of the game is judged by means of a human-set function. After that, the function of judging the game state in the above game search algorithm will be changed to an artificial neural network (ANN) model, since it is convenient to train a model with a small dataset. Finally, the reinforcement learning algorithm will be applied to learn the artificial neural network model so that the playing level of the Gobang game program can be continuously improved.

APPLICATION OF MULTISPECTRAL IMAGES TO SEARCH FOR CONSTRUCTION OBJECTS ON THE SPECTRAL SIGNATURES BASE

June 2022

·

5 Reads

The work is devoted to the study of Landsat-8 multispectral images of not high resolution using the spectral angle method on the base of spectral signatures libraries to detect objects under construction in an urban area. The physical basis of the research method is that all objects have different reflection coefficients depending on the wavelength. This property makes it possible to identify various substances by their spectral signatures. In the work, an automatic comparison of the curves of the spectral reflectivity of objects on a low resolution space multispectral image was made to identify the identity of the characteristic energy absorption and reflection zones for detecting objects in the construction process. The article also describes the stages of image preprocessing, cross-track illumination correction of the image, atmospheric correction, and mathematical operations of bands transformation, which provide more opportunities for analysis and recognition of objects using a spectral study of a space image. The study accurately determines the presence or absence of the desired materials, since the search is based on the molecular structure of the substance. Also, the use of multispectral images allows you to analyze the entire city at the same time. The initial data was taken from a 2021 Landsat-8 satellite image with 11 bands, with a resolution of 30 meters, which was enhanced to 15 meters during pre-processing. The results of the search and detection of objects under construction in the city are given. The detection results can be used as input data for further in-depth analysis.

PROTEIN IDENTIFICATION USING SEQUENCE DATABASES

December 2020

·

7 Reads

The bottom-up proteomics approach (also known as the shotgun approach), based on the digestion of proteins in peptides and their sequencing using tandem mass spectrometry (MS/MS), has become widespread. The identification of peptides from the obtained MS/MS data is most often done using available sequence databases. In this paper, we present a detailed overview of the peptide identification workflow and description of the main protein bioinformatics databases. Choosing the correct search parameters and the sequence database is essential to the success of this method, and we pay special attention to the practical aspects of searching for efficient analysis of MS/MS spectra. We also consider possible reasons why database search tools cannot find the correct sequence for some MS/MS spectra, and highlight the issues of misidentification that can significantly reduce the value of published data. To help assess the assignment of peptides to MS/MS spectra, we will look at the scoring algorithms that are used in the most popular database search tools. We also analyze statistical methods and computational tools for validating peptide compliance with MS/MS data. The final part describes the process of determining the identity of protein samples from a list of peptide identifications and discusses the limitations of bottom-up proteomics

A GPU IMPLEMENTATION OF THE TSUNAMI EQUATION

March 2023

·

35 Reads

In this paper, we consider numerical simulation and GPU (graphics processing unit) computing for the two-dimensional non-linear tsunami equation, which is a fundamental equation of tsunami propagation in shallow water areas. Tsunamis are highly destructive natural disasters that have a significant impact on coastal regions. These events are typically caused by undersea earthquakes, volcanic eruptions, landslides, and possibly an asteroid impact. To solve numerically, firstly we discretized these equations in a rectangular domain and then transformed the partial differential equations into semi-implicit finite difference schemes. The spatial and time derivatives are approximated by using the second-order centered differences following the Crank-Nicolson method and the calculation method is based on the Jacobi method; the computation is performed using the C++ programming language; and the visualization of numerical results is performed by Matlab 2021. The initial condition was given as a Gaussian, and the basin profile has been approximated by a hyperbolic tangent. To accelerate the sequential algorithm, a parallel computation algorithm is developed using CUDA (Compute Unified Device Architecture) technology. CUDA technology has long been used for the numerical solution of partial differential equations (PDEs). It uses the parallel computing capabilities of graphics processing units (GPUs) to speed up the PDE solution. By taking advantage of the GPU’s massive parallelism, CUDA technology can significantly speed up PDE computations, making it an effective tool for scientific computing in a variety of fields. The performance of the parallel implementation is tested by comparing the computation time between the sequential (CPU) solver and CUDA implementations for various mesh sizes. The comparison shows that our parallel implementation gives significant acceleration in the implementation of CUDA.

ISSUES OF ICT INTEGRATION IN RURAL SECONDARY SCHOOLS OF KAZAKHSTAN

July 2021

·

31 Reads

The problem with attaining education equality for various categories of the population has been one of the priority topics of social and political studies. Kazakhstan has recently stated the aim to ensure equal access for all participants in the educational process to the best resources and technologies. However, half of all state schools are in rural areas and supporting them is often inadequate in comparison to urban schools. These schools have minimal infrastructure, for example, a lack of proper Internet access and professional development opportunities for teachers. The barriers to information and communication technologies in education seem to be one of the main issues for teaching staff in rural settings. The purpose of this research was to explore the issues of ICT integration in teaching and learning processes among secondary school teachers. This multiple case study explored the experiences of eight instructors from three rural schools through semi-structured interviews, lesson observations, and curriculum analysis. The results reveal evidence of the very poor quality of the Internet in visited rural schools. The findings also demonstrate that teachers often have to use their personal mobile phones at work despite the ban from administration. This, along with the poor technological capability of the schools, negatively affects the educational process in visited schools.

TASKS AND METHODS OF TEXT SENTIMENT ANALYSIS

October 2021

·

33 Reads

The purpose of this article is to study one of the methods of social networks analysis – text sentiment analysis. Today, social media has become a big data base that social network analysis is used for various purposes – from setting up targeted advertising for a cosmetics store to preventing riots at the state level. There are various methods for analyzing social networks such as graph method, text sentiment analysis, audio, and video object analysis. Among them, sentiment analysis is widely used for political, social, consumer research, and also for cybersecurity. Since the analysis of the sentiment of the text involves the analysis of the emotional opinions expressed in the text, the first step is to define the term opinion. An opinion can be simple, that is, a positive, negative or neutral emotion towards a particular object or its aspect. Comparison is also an opinion, but devoid of emotional connotation. To work with simple opinions, the first task of text sentiment analysis is to classify the text. There are three levels of classifications: classification at the text level, at the level of a sentence, and at the aspect level of the object. After classifying the text at the desired level, the next task is to extract structured data from unstructured information. The problem can be solved using the five-tuple method. One of the important elements of a tuple is the aspect in which an opinion is usually expressed. Next, aspect-based sentiment analysis is applied, which involves identifying aspects of the desired object and assessing the polarity of mood for each aspect. This task is divided into two sub-tasks such as aspect extraction and aspect classification. Sentiment analysis has limitations such as the definition of sarcasm and difficulty of working with abbreviated words.
